Detailed Solution

When a charged particle (charge q, mass m) enters perpendicularly in a magnetic field (B) then, radius of the path described by it

r=mvqB

mv=qBr

Also de-broglie wavelength λ=hmv

 λ=hqBrλαλp=qprpqara=12
